- 浏览: 1253675 次
- 性别:
- 来自: 北京
最新评论
-
a785975139:
有用
MySQL Error :SHOW PROFILES -
yijiulove:
弄了半天,参照你的方法解决了.特来感谢,知道可能是先加载,但是 ...
Spring和Mybatis整合时无法读取properties的处理方案 -
chenjinqi1987:
Missing com.sun.jdmk:jmxtools:jar:1.2.1 -
leifeng2:
请问怎么使用,运行之后d盘符没有生产音频文件呢?
java录音程序 -
sundful:
chenghong726 写道你好,我也遇到你这样的问题,按照 ...
Spring和Mybatis整合时无法读取properties的处理方案
文章列表
安装部分摘自开源中国,最后红色部分解决无法登陆(cannot change directory)问题
环境是centos6安装vsftpd第一步:安装vsftpd,在终端允许
# yum -y install vsftpd
没什么问题就直接安装好啦
第二步:编辑vsftpd的配置文件
# vi /etc/vsftpd/vsftpd.conf
第三步:清空文件, 然后添加如下内容:
listen=YESbackground=YESanonymous_enable=NO
[client]
port = 3306
socket = /tmp/mysql.sock
[mysqld]
port = 3306
socket = /tmp/mysql.sock
basedir = /usr/local/mysql
datadir = /data/mysql
pid-file = /data/mysql/mysql.pid
user = mysql
bind-address = 0.0.0.0
server-id = 1 #表示是本机的序号为1,一般来讲就是master的意思
skip-name-resolve
# 禁止MySQL对 ...
例句:
select * from table_name into outfile '/tmp/tmp.csv' fields terminated by ',';
详解:
① into outfile '/tmp/tmp.csv' 指定导出文件的目录和文件名
② fields terminated by ',' 将数据以逗号“,”隔开
命令格式
jstat命令命令格式:
jstat [Options] vmid [interval] [count]
参数说明:
Options,选项,我们一般使用 -gcutil 查看gc情况vmid,VM的进程号,即当前运行的java进程号interval,间隔时间,单位为秒或者毫秒count,打印次数,如果缺省则打印无数次
示例说明
示例
通常运行命令如下:
jstat -gc 12538 5000
即会每5秒一次显示进程号为12538的java进成的GC情况,
显示内容如下图:
echo "1024 65535" > /proc/sys/net/ipv4/ip_local_port_range
在logback中配置mybatis显示sql
- 博客分类:
- 心得体会
第一种方式、直接在logback.xml配置文件中添加:
Xml代码
<logger name="com.ibatis" level="DEBUG" />
<
git 删除远程分支
- 博客分类:
- 心得体会
一不小心把本地的临时分支push到server上去了,想要删除。一开始用git branch -r -d origin/branch-name不成功,发现只是删除的本地对该远程分支的track,正确的方法应该是这样:git push origin :branch-name冒号前面的空格不能少,原理是把一个空分支push到server上,相当于删除该分支。
如何从CPAN安装Perl模块
- 博客分类:
- LINUX
Perl有一个从外部导入Perl模块的机制,从外部导入到Perl的模块可以应用到Perl脚本中。CPAN是一个由全世界Perl开发者贡献出来的一个功能特别强大的公共Perl模块仓库。因为Perl本身自带的核心Perl模块数量比较少,因此你学要从CPAN来安装额外的Perl模块。
你可以从CPAN上找到人任何你想要的Perl模块。一旦你知道了你要安装的Perl模块的名字(例如:(HTML::Template),你就可以按照下面的方法来安装他们。
首先,请确认你的电脑安装了C编译器(例如:GCC编译器)。因为绝大多数的Perl模块都是用Perl语言写的,有一些使用C语言实现底层然后用XS语言来 ...
ubuntu - 下更改语言环境
- 博客分类:
- LINUX
2.server 对于使用ubuntu server版的朋友,可能就要适应英文环境了,面对一个纯英文的文本界面吧!如果安装过程中选择了中文界面,则ubuntu会自动将安装够的系统语言配置为中文,但是没有安装汉字系统,汉字是无法显示的,只能显示乱码。
我们需要修改配置文件/etc/default/locale 中文设置为:
LANG="zh_CN.UTF-8"
LANGUAGE="zh_CN:zh"
修改为:
LANG="en_US.UTF-8"
LANGUAGE="en_US:en"
重启之后就好了~ ...
shell判断文件是否存在
- 博客分类:
- LINUX
1. shell判断文件,目录是否存在或者具有权限 2. #!/bin/sh 3. 4. myPath="/var/log/httpd/" 5. myFile="/var /log/httpd/access.log" 6. 7. # 这里的-x 参数判断$myPath是否存在并且是否具有可执行权限 8. if [ ! -x "$myPath"]; then 9. mkdir "$myPath" 10. fi
crontab命令的使用方法
- 博客分类:
- LINUX
crontab命令常见于Unix和Linux的操作系统之中,用于设置周期性被执行的指令。该命令从标准输入设备读取指令,并将其存放于"crontab"文件中,以供之后读取和执行。
在Linux系统中,Linux任务调度的工作主要分为以下两类:1、系统执行的工作:系统周期性所要执行的工作,如备份系统数据、清理缓存2、个人执行的工作:某个用户定期要做的工作,例如每隔10分钟检查邮件服务器是否有新信,这些工作可由每个用户自行设置
一、/etc/crontab、/etc/cron.deny 、 /etc/cron.allow文件介绍
系统调度的任务一般存放在/etc/cront ...
一、nginx的启动
/usr/local/nginx/sbin/nginx -c/usr/local/nginx/conf/nginx.conf
-c 指定配置文件的路径
配置文件修改后的检查命令
/usr/local/nginx/sbin/nginx -t -c/usr/local/nginx/conf/nginx.conf
这个我试验的结果好象是只检查nginx.conf的语法错误,但不会启动nginx
ps -ef | grep nginx
root 7193 1 0 10:45? 00:00:00 nginx: master process ...
DNS是用于解析域名后端IP的服务器。Linux和Windows一样,可自定义DNS地址,修改起来非常简单。当Linux作为网站服务器使用,运行Wordpress查询速度缓慢的情况下,可尝试修改一个快速的DNS服务器解决以上问题。
一、修改配置文件
vi /etc/resolv.conf
二、按格式修改
nameserver 223.5.5.5
按以上格式修改为 谷歌(Google)的Domain Name System IP,保存即可生效。
httpclient 上传、下载文件
- 博客分类:
- 心得体会
/**
* 上传文件
* @throws ParseException
* @throws IOException
*/
public static void postFile() throws ParseException, IOException{
CloseableHttpClient httpClient = HttpClients.createDefault();
try {
// 要上传的文件的路径
String filePath = new String("F:/pic/001.jpg&q ...
At first Maven failed with the following message:
Caused by: java.lang.UnsatisfiedLinkError:
/usr/lib/jvm/java-7-oracle/jre/lib/amd64/xawt/libmawt.so: libXrender.so.1:
cannot open shared object file: No such file or directory
This was solved by running:
sudo apt-get install libxrender-dev
Ca ...